15V AC on the frame of a 3731FL

I just returned home last night from a trip to Georgia. I hookup my power from the house and started to unload. My son was looking at my bike rack on the back bumper of my 2017 3731FL and he got a little shock from the bolts that secure the bike rack to the bumper. so he check the jacks of the RV and they where hot also. I got out my multi meter this morning I have 15.2 volts AC on my ground (frame of my RV) I know from experience I need to find my bad ground on my RV. I don't trust the dealer because of other things they FIXED I had to redo them to have them fix the right way.
Now, where is the bad ground!!
